Você deve criar um plano de cluster para uso com implantações do vSphere with Tanzu Kubernetes no vRealize Automation. Um plano de cluster funciona como um modelo de configuração para o provisionamento de instâncias de cluster Tanzu Kubernetes em uma instância de conta de nuvem do vSphere específica.
Um plano de cluster define um mapeamento de configuração, semelhante a um mapeamento de tipo, para um conjunto de instâncias da conta de nuvem do vSphere. Geralmente, o plano de cluster codifica um conjunto significativo de propriedades de configuração, como classes de máquina virtual, classes de armazenamento etc., que são usadas para provisionar clusters Tanzu Kubernetes em uma conta de nuvem de servidor vSphere específica.
Observe que um único plano de cluster pode ter um mapeamento de propriedade de configuração específico em uma conta de nuvem do vSphere e outro mapeamento de configuração em outra instância do vSphere. Por exemplo, se você tiver duas contas de nuvem do vSphere qualificadas, uma com muitos recursos e outra com recursos limitados, o plano de cluster large
poderá especificar guaranteed-xlarge
para o servidor vSphere de alto perfil e best-effort-medium
para a instância limitada do vSphere. Em geral, a especificação large
mapeia um conjunto de propriedades de configuração diferente para cada instância do servidor vSphere qualificado.
Depois que um plano de cluster é criado para uma ou mais instâncias do vSphere, todos os namespaces de supervisor elegíveis, que um administrador atribui para hospedar um cluster Tanzu Kubernetes usando uma atribuição de zona Kubernetes, devem ser alinhados em relação à configuração definida na especificação do plano de cluster. Por exemplo, a política de armazenamento especificada no plano de cluster deve ser adicionada como uma classe de armazenamento a todos os namespaces de supervisor do vSphere dedicados para o provisionamento de clusters Tanzu.
Pré-requisitos
- Para criar uma implantação do vSphere with Tanzu Kubernetes no Cloud Assembly, você deve ter acesso ao vSphere 7.x, que está disponível como parte de uma conta de nuvem do vCenter. Consulte Criar uma conta de nuvem do vCenter no vRealize Automation.
- O Tanzu deve estar ativado na conta de nuvem do vSphere com um ou mais namespaces de supervisor.
- Todos os clusters de supervisor na conta de nuvem do vSphere registrada que são elegíveis para provisionamento de Clusters Tanzu devem ser adicionados como entidades gerenciadas na página Cloud Assembly usando a opção Adicionar Cluster de Supervisor. do
Procedimento
Resultados
O plano de cluster é criado e fica disponível para uso em modelos de nuvem do Cloud Assembly.
O que Fazer Depois
Depois de criar um plano de cluster, você pode usá-lo para criar uma implantação do vSphere with Tanzu Kubernetes no Cloud Assembly. Consulte Provisionar uma implantação do vSphere with Tanzu Kubernetes no vRealize Automation.